Dr Terri-Lynne South, BSc, MBBS (Hons), FRACGP, Grad Dip Nut & Diet, APD, is both a Medical Doctor (GP) and an Accredited Practicing Dietitian with a specific interest in obesity management and health conditions associated with a higher BMI. She is the current chair of the RACGP (Royal Australian College of General Practice) Specific Interest Group in Obesity Management. Terri-Lynne is the medical director of a community-based multi-disciplinary health centre that focuses on holistic management of any health condition associated with a higher BMI. She is a member of several national organisations that promote multi-dimensional advocacy for people living with obesity.

Dr Shelley Wilkinson is an Advanced Accredited Practising Dietitian with a PhD in Psychology. She has assisted numerous Queensland Health Services in adopting new models of care to improve patient and staff satisfaction, clinical measures, and how to co-create meaningful changes with clinical teams. She is currently working with the Mater Mothers Hospital in Brisbane to create an evidence-informed, co-creation approach to the delivery of care within Obstetric Medicine. Dr Shelley Wilkinson is also the Director and Principal Dietitian of Lifestyle Maternity, a specialised dietetic practice focused on providing nutrition and lifestyle support for women throughout their fertility journey, pregnancy, and the first year postpartum.
